University of Toronto Scholarship 2026 in Canada
The University of Toronto Scholarship 2026 offers outstanding students from around the world an opportunity to study in Canada at one of the top-ranked universities globally. The University of Toronto provides several scholarship programs for undergraduate and graduate students based on academic excellence, leadership potential, and financial need.
These scholarships help students reduce financial barriers and gain access to world-class education in Canada. Many of the scholarships are automatically awarded when students apply for admission, while others require a separate application.

Types of University of Toronto Scholarships
The university offers several scholarships for international and domestic students, including:
- Lester B. Pearson International Scholarship
- University of Toronto Scholars Program
- President’s Scholars of Excellence Program
- International Scholar Award
- Automatic Entrance Scholarships
Scholarship Benefits
The benefits vary depending on the scholarship program but may include:
- Full or partial tuition fee coverage
- Accommodation and living expenses
- Health insurance support
- Research and academic development opportunities
- Access to world-class education and facilities
- International networking and career opportunities
Some scholarships at the university can provide funding up to $100,000 to $225,000 for international students over several years depending on the program and academic performance.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Is the University of Toronto Scholarship fully funded?
Some scholarships such as the Lester B. Pearson Scholarship are fully funded, covering tuition, accommodation, books, and living expenses.
2. Can international students apply for this scholarship?
Yes. Many University of Toronto scholarships are open to international students from around the world.
3. Do I need a separate application for scholarships?
Many entrance scholarships are automatically considered during the admission process. However, some programs require a separate application.
